Course description
What is this course about?
For people who want to work with children and brush up their basic skills at the same time - particularly in written English and communication. The course includes: health and safety in the home and group settings, food and nutrition for children and their families, play and practical activities for working with children and an introduction to information technology, plus an extra day of learning support.
You should have some experience of working with groups of children.
Note:
Caring for children demands great sensitivity and compassion. We therefore seek mature candidates, and welcome members of both sexes, since men are under-represented in this area of work.
